From c17d5d20d6985ff10b3a06a86d1618c5bcc74e0d Mon Sep 17 00:00:00 2001 From: metamuffin Date: Fri, 14 Mar 2025 13:16:34 +0100 Subject: files: prepend href with ./; fix #4 --- src/modules/files.rs | 2 +- src/modules/mod.rs |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/modules/files.rs b/src/modules/files.rs index 72403ad..319d6d5 100644 --- a/src/modules/files.rs +++ b/src/modules/files.rs @@ -369,7 +369,7 @@ markup::define! { tr { td { b { a[href=".."] { "../" } } } } } @for (name, meta) in files { tr { - td { a[href=name] { + td { a[href=format!("./{name}")] { @name @if meta.file_type().is_dir() { "/" } } } diff --git a/src/modules/mod.rs b/src/modules/mod.rs index 61f4b74..44b3c17 100644 --- a/src/modules/mod.rs +++ b/src/modules/mod.rs @@ -13,7 +13,7 @@ mod cache; mod cgi; mod debug; mod error; -pub mod fallback; +mod fallback; mod file; mod files; mod headers; -- cgit v1.2.3-70-g09d2